A friend and I booked in for triple bliss package. I picked the massage, Moroccan oil foot and scalp treat and manicure. When we showed up we were told to pick from the quick drying nail polishes only, of which there were about 6 colours - first sign we should have left. Therapist did not ask if there were any problem areas for the massage. Therapist left the room to allow me to get unchanged and did not return for 10 minutes to then start the massage and leave after 20 mins for no apparent reason. Massage was too soft and I had asked for more pressure only to have the therapist use more knuckle. She then left again 20 mins later to get water to wipe the massage oil off. The morrocan oil scalp and foot ‘treat’ was a strange and seemingly useless process where oil was rubbed (note: not massaged) on my feet and hair, then wiped off my feet - not such a treat. Therapist left the room 6 times and returned with water only 3 of those. The manicure was performed while I was lying on the table and in very dim light. Cuticles were not tended to and the paint job was not just bad, it was shocking. Brush marks were evident, paint did not go down to the bottom of my nail, and was uneven. I paid the $185 and left the salon. When I saw the paint job in natural light, I went back and spoke with a female at the front desk who swore black and blue that the paint job was fine, then proceeded to ask if I was a therapist myself (perhaps hinting at my suitability to be questioning the ‘treatment’). I asked for a partial refund to which she scoffed: “oh no we don’t do refunds”. I continued to advise how unhappy I was with the treatment overall and mentioned the number of times that the therapist left the room to be told by the woman that they have to leave a number of times to get water. This I understand, however 6 different times for 3 treatments? Unacceptable. The woman then advised that I had been gone for over half an hour so she doesn’t know what I had done to the paint job, after previously saying that the paint job was fine.The woman offered for me to go back and have the work fixed - I declined as I live at the other end of the coast and would prefer to never step foot in there again. I left with a $20something voucher which I will never use, and a box of wax melts - I was getting nowhere and the therapist had left for the day, it was that or nothing. My advice to Omsari spa is to have front desk staff attend an emotional intelligence workshop and get some customer service & objection/complaint handling skills other than attempting to belittle paying customers. Prices are exorbitant for products used and treatment provided. Would not recommend. …
